预览加载中,请您耐心等待几秒...
1/2
2/2

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

Flex数据管理服务探讨 随着现代科技的不断发展,大数据时代已经到来。数据作为企业决策和业务运营的重要基础,具有非常巨大的价值。因此,数据管理的重要性也不断凸显。大数据管理中,数据的获取、存储、管理和分析都是至关重要的环节。其中,数据管理的核心就是数据存储和管理。而Flex数据管理服务则是其中的一种解决方案。本文将探讨Flex数据管理服务的基本概念、特性、使用场景、优点和不足之处等方面。 一、Flex数据管理服务的基本概念 Flex是一种基于AdobeFlash技术开发的RIA(RichInternetApplication)开发框架,开发者可以使用Flex框架开发具有丰富交互性的Web应用程序。而Flex数据管理服务是一项为Flex应用程序提供数据存储和管理的服务,可以帮助开发者极大地简化数据管理的工作。Flex数据管理服务是Adobe公司提供的一种云服务,其基于云计算技术和SOAP协议提供数据管理功能。Flex数据管理服务可以为开发者提供数据的CRUD(Create、Read、Update、Delete)等基本操作,可以支持多种数据源,包括数据库、Web服务、XML文件等。另外,该服务还具有数据缓存、安全、可扩展性等特性。 二、Flex数据管理服务的特性 1、数据操作简单:Flex数据管理服务提供了一种非常简洁易用的数据访问API,可以让开发者使用代码轻松地完成数据库操作,避免了手写SQL的繁琐操作。 2、多数据源支持:Flex数据管理服务可以支持多种类型的数据源,如XML文件、Web服务和各类数据库(MySQL、Oracle、MSSQL等),可以灵活配置数据源,适用于不同的开发场景。 3、关系映射:Flex数据管理服务可以实现对象关系映射(ORM),将数据库表中的记录映射到ActionScript对象上,使得开发人员可以以对象的方式处理数据库记录。 4、数据缓存:Flex数据管理服务具有缓存功能,可以将查询结果缓存到客户端,以便快速访问和提高性能。 5、数据校验:Flex数据管理服务可以支持数据校验功能,确保数据的完整性和正确性。 6、安全性:Flex数据管理服务支持HTTPS协议和WS-Security等安全机制,确保数据传输的安全性。 7、可扩展性:Flex数据管理服务具有良好的可扩展性,可以依据实际需求灵活地扩展和定制其功能。 三、Flex数据管理服务的使用场景 1、企业级应用开发:对于需要存储和管理大量数据的企业级应用,使用Flex数据管理服务可以极大地提高开发效率和简化开发工作,同时还可以规范数据管理的过程。 2、在线数据管理系统:对于需要提供在线数据管理服务的应用,如在线购物、订票、仓库管理等应用,使用Flex数据管理服务可以方便地对数据进行管理和操作。 3、数据驱动的应用程序:对于需要通过数据获取业务流程的应用,使用Flex数据管理服务可以实现数据的自动获取、处理和应用。 四、Flex数据管理服务的优点和不足 1、优点: (1)简化开发工作:Flex数据管理服务可以让开发者使用代码轻松地完成数据库操作,避免了手写SQL的繁琐操作,大大提高了开发效率。 (2)提高性能:Flex数据管理服务具有数据缓存和优化查询等功能,可以显著提高应用程序的性能。 (3)多数据源支持:Flex数据管理服务可以支持多种类型的数据源,灵活配置数据源,适用于不同的开发场景。 2、不足: (1)灵活性不足:Flex数据管理服务功能虽然强大,但与其他数据库访问技术相比,它的定制性和自定义性较低。 (2)学习曲线较陡峭:Flex数据管理服务需要开发人员具备一定的云计算和SOAP协议等技术基础,否则可能会对学习和开发造成一定的困难。 五、总结 Flex数据管理服务是一种为Flex应用程序提供数据存储和管理的解决方案,具有简化开发、提高性能、多数据源支持等特点,广泛应用于企业级应用开发、在线数据管理系统以及数据驱动的应用程序中。虽然Flex数据管理服务不足之处也存在,但总体而言,该服务适合对数据管理要求较高的中小型企业使用。